Jon Rasnick Obituary

Mr. Jon Dick Rasnick, 87, of Clover, South Carolina, passed away, Saturday, April 4, 2026, at home.

Mr. Rasnick was born on August 5, 1938, in Dayton, OH, to the late John Rasnick and Eunice Williams Rasnick.

He is survived by his wife, Rita Marie Rutledge Rasnick; his daughters, Rebecca Boyd (Scott), Clover, SC, Deborah Prescott (Kevin), Draper, VA, Karen Layne, Wake Forest, NC, and Elaina Spruill, Clover, SC; and his eight grandchildren Jacob Prescott (Mindy), Mark Boyd (Elizabeth), Jessie Dills (Zack), Elizabeth Boyd, Ellie Spruill, Jon Spruill, Olivia Layne, and Parker Layne and three great-grandchildren Dennie Prescott, Duke Prescott, and Dolly Prescott. Dick also treasured his niece Jennifer Lee (Brian) and their sons Mason Lee and Colin Lee. He was preceded in death by his brother, Jere Rasnick.

With grateful hearts for a life well lived, we celebrate the passing of a devoted husband, father, grandfather, and great-grandfather. He shared 62 beautiful years of marriage with his beloved wife Rita, building a legacy of love, faith, and steadfast commitment.

A proud father of daughters, he instilled in them strength, resilience, and integrity—values that will continue to guide generations. His family was his greatest joy, and he took deep pride in each of their accomplishments.

He was a man of deep and abiding faith, faithfully serving his Lord through both local and international mission work. His life reflected a quiet dedication to helping others and living out his beliefs in meaningful ways.

After pursuing post-high school studies in electrical engineering, he built a successful career managing electrical manufacturing plants across several states for more than three decades. Later, he embraced a new chapter as an independent tax preparation franchise owner in South Carolina where he continued to serve his community with care and diligence.

In his free time, he found peace and fulfillment in woodworking and raising horses—simple joys that reflected his patient and steady spirit.

He will be remembered for his kindness, strength, faith, and unwavering love for his family. His legacy lives on in the lives he touched and the family he cherished so deeply.
